There is a wildflower tracker here: http://www.txdot.gov/travel/flora_conditions.htm
You can select bluebonnets from the list

There is also a TxDot hot-line you can call, that has more up to date locations.
1-800-452-9292

Just a caution
You need to be extremely careful taking pictures in any place with tall grass, weeds, and flowers. Snakes like to hide in those places. Besides snakes there are other bugs and critters that bite and sting, along with stinging grasses.

Also, make sure you are not trespassing on someone's property. Some people really don't appreciate that.

I've heard about people who take pictures of the field and then photo-shop the person into the picture. Personally I think that's a much safer way to get the picture.
